// setupSpeakerMock creates an httptest.Server that captures request bodies for
// paths listed in captureMap, writes canned XML responses from responseMap,
// and returns HTTP 200 for everything else. Call speaker.Close() when done.
func setupSpeakerMock(t *testing.T, responseMap map[string]string) (*httptest.Server, map[string]string) {
t.Helper()
captured := map[string]string{}
srv := httptest.NewServer(http.HandlerFunc(func(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
if body, err := io.ReadAll(r.Body); err == nil {
captured[r.URL.Path] = string(body)
}
if resp, ok := responseMap[r.URL.Path]; ok {
w.Header().Set("Content-Type", "application/xml")
_, _ = w.Write([]byte(resp))
return
}
w.WriteHeader(http.StatusOK)
}))
return srv, captured
}
// newLibraryTestApp builds a WebApp with a single device whose Client points
// at the given speaker URL. The device is registered under "lib-device" with
// a non-empty DeviceID so HandleAddLibraryServer can resolve the Bose ID from
// the cached DeviceInfo without a /info fallback.
func newLibraryTestApp(speakerURL string) *WebApp {
app := NewWebApp()
c := client.NewClient(&client.Config{Host: speakerURL})
info := &models.DeviceInfo{Name: "Library Test Speaker", DeviceID: "AABBCCDDEEFF"}
conn := webtypes.NewDeviceConnection(c, info)
conn.SetStatus(&webtypes.DeviceStatus{IsConnected: true, LastActivity: time.Now()})
app.AddDevice("lib-device", conn)
return app
}

// TestNormalizeUDN verifies that normalizeUDN strips the "uuid:" prefix and
// is a no-op when the prefix is absent.
func TestNormalizeUDN(t *testing.T) {
tests := []struct {
input string
want string
}{
{"uuid:fa095ecc-e13e-40e7-8e6c-e0286d5bc000", "fa095ecc-e13e-40e7-8e6c-e0286d5bc000"},
{"fa095ecc-e13e-40e7-8e6c-e0286d5bc000", "fa095ecc-e13e-40e7-8e6c-e0286d5bc000"},
{"uuid:nas-udn", "nas-udn"},
{"", ""},
}
for _, tt := range tests {
got := normalizeUDN(tt.input)
if got != tt.want {
t.Errorf("normalizeUDN(%q) = %q, want %q", tt.input, got, tt.want)
}
}
}
